单片机在交通信号控制系统

浅夏微凉 2020-06-23 ⋅ 17 阅读

交通信号控制系统是现代城市交通管理的重要组成部分之一。而单片机作为一种常用的嵌入式系统,被广泛应用于交通信号控制系统中。本篇博客将介绍单片机在交通信号控制系统中的应用。

1. 硬件部分

1.1 交通信号灯控制

单片机常常被用于控制交通信号灯。通过单片机控制,可以实现交通信号灯的变色、闪烁等功能。单片机可以根据规定的交通信号灯变换时序,控制灯光状态,以保证路口交通的正常进行。

1.2 环境感知和数据采集

单片机可以结合各类传感器来进行环境感知和数据采集。比如,通过车辆压感传感器可以检测车辆是否存在,进而根据车辆流量做出合理的信号灯调配。通过光敏传感器可以感知光照强度,以做出相应的灯光调整。

2. 软件部分

2.1 交通信号控制算法

单片机通过嵌入的交通信号控制算法,可以根据实时的路况信息来进行信号灯的控制。如绿波、红绿灯配时等算法,可以根据车辆流量、行驶速度等参数,做出最佳的信号灯变换策略,优化交通流量和效率。

2.2 通信和联网功能

单片机可以通过串口、网络等方式与其他设备进行通信,实现交通信号控制系统的联网功能。通过与其他单片机或主机的数据交换、通信,可以实现更加智能化的交通信号控制。比如,将各个路口的单片机进行连接,共享路况信息,实现全局的交通优化。

3. 优点和挑战

3.1 优点

  • 成本低廉:单片机具有低成本、高性能和功耗低的特点,非常适合交通信号控制系统的应用。
  • 稳定可靠:单片机硬件稳定可靠,可以长时间运行而没有故障。
  • 灵活性强:单片机具有较强的可编程性,可以根据需要进行升级和改进。

3.2 挑战

  • 实时性:交通信号控制对实时性要求较高,需要通过合理的硬件和软件设计来保证。
  • 资源限制:单片机的资源一般较为有限,需要合理分配和利用资源来满足交通信号控制系统的需求。

4. 结论

单片机在交通信号控制系统中发挥着重要的作用。通过硬件和软件的相互结合,单片机能够实现交通信号灯的控制、环境感知、数据采集等功能,提高交通信号控制的效率和智能化水平。然而,单片机在实时性和资源限制方面也面临一些挑战,需要合理的设计和优化。随着技术的不断进步,单片机在交通信号控制系统中的应用将会越来越广泛,为城市交通的发展贡献力量。


全部评论: 0

    我有话说: